/prebuilt/linux-x86/toolchain/i686-linux-glibc2.7-4.4.3/sysroot/usr/include/ |
envz.h | 34 extern char *envz_entry (__const char *__restrict __envz, size_t __envz_len, 35 __const char *__restrict __name) 40 extern char *envz_get (__const char *__restrict __envz, size_t __envz_len, 41 __const char *__restrict __name) 50 extern error_t envz_add (char **__restrict __envz, 51 size_t *__restrict __envz_len, 52 __const char *__restrict __name, 53 __const char *__restrict __value) __THROW; 58 extern error_t envz_merge (char **__restrict __envz, 59 size_t *__restrict __envz_len [all...] |
argz.h | 43 extern error_t __argz_create (char *__const __argv[], char **__restrict __argz, 44 size_t *__restrict __len) __THROW; 45 extern error_t argz_create (char *__const __argv[], char **__restrict __argz, 46 size_t *__restrict __len) __THROW; 52 extern error_t __argz_create_sep (__const char *__restrict __string, 53 int __sep, char **__restrict __argz, 54 size_t *__restrict __len) __THROW; 55 extern error_t argz_create_sep (__const char *__restrict __string, 56 int __sep, char **__restrict __argz, 57 size_t *__restrict __len) __THROW [all...] |
netdb.h | 161 extern int gethostent_r (struct hostent *__restrict __result_buf, 162 char *__restrict __buf, size_t __buflen, 163 struct hostent **__restrict __result, 164 int *__restrict __h_errnop); 166 extern int gethostbyaddr_r (__const void *__restrict __addr, __socklen_t __len, 168 struct hostent *__restrict __result_buf, 169 char *__restrict __buf, size_t __buflen, 170 struct hostent **__restrict __result, 171 int *__restrict __h_errnop); 173 extern int gethostbyname_r (__const char *__restrict __name [all...] |
aliases.h | 49 extern int getaliasent_r (struct aliasent *__restrict __result_buf, 50 char *__restrict __buffer, size_t __buflen, 51 struct aliasent **__restrict __result) __THROW; 57 extern int getaliasbyname_r (__const char *__restrict __name, 58 struct aliasent *__restrict __result_buf, 59 char *__restrict __buffer, size_t __buflen, 60 struct aliasent **__restrict __result) __THROW;
|
spawn.h | 72 extern int posix_spawn (pid_t *__restrict __pid, 73 __const char *__restrict __path, 74 __const posix_spawn_file_actions_t *__restrict 76 __const posix_spawnattr_t *__restrict __attrp, 99 __restrict __attr, 100 sigset_t *__restrict __sigdefault) 104 extern int posix_spawnattr_setsigdefault (posix_spawnattr_t *__restrict __attr, 105 __const sigset_t *__restrict 110 extern int posix_spawnattr_getsigmask (__const posix_spawnattr_t *__restrict 112 sigset_t *__restrict __sigmask) __THROW [all...] |
wchar.h | 139 extern wchar_t *wcscpy (wchar_t *__restrict __dest, 140 __const wchar_t *__restrict __src) __THROW; 142 extern wchar_t *wcsncpy (wchar_t *__restrict __dest, 143 __const wchar_t *__restrict __src, size_t __n) 147 extern wchar_t *wcscat (wchar_t *__restrict __dest, 148 __const wchar_t *__restrict __src) __THROW; 150 extern wchar_t *wcsncat (wchar_t *__restrict __dest, 151 __const wchar_t *__restrict __src, size_t __n) 188 extern size_t wcsxfrm (wchar_t *__restrict __s1, 189 __const wchar_t *__restrict __s2, size_t __n) __THROW [all...] |
glob.h | 107 int (*gl_lstat) (__const char *__restrict, struct stat *__restrict); 108 int (*gl_stat) (__const char *__restrict, struct stat *__restrict); 110 int (*gl_lstat) (__const char *__restrict, void *__restrict); 111 int (*gl_stat) (__const char *__restrict, void *__restrict); 136 int (*gl_lstat) (__const char *__restrict, struct stat64 *__restrict); [all...] |
grp.h | 95 extern int putgrent (__const struct group *__restrict __p, 96 FILE *__restrict __f); 133 extern int getgrent_r (struct group *__restrict __resultbuf, 134 char *__restrict __buffer, size_t __buflen, 135 struct group **__restrict __result); 142 extern int getgrgid_r (__gid_t __gid, struct group *__restrict __resultbuf, 143 char *__restrict __buffer, size_t __buflen, 144 struct group **__restrict __result); 150 extern int getgrnam_r (__const char *__restrict __name, 151 struct group *__restrict __resultbuf [all...] |
iconv.h | 43 extern size_t iconv (iconv_t __cd, char **__restrict __inbuf, 44 size_t *__restrict __inbytesleft, 45 char **__restrict __outbuf, 46 size_t *__restrict __outbytesleft);
|
pwd.h | 103 extern int putpwent (__const struct passwd *__restrict __p, 104 FILE *__restrict __f); 140 extern int getpwent_r (struct passwd *__restrict __resultbuf, 141 char *__restrict __buffer, size_t __buflen, 142 struct passwd **__restrict __result); 146 struct passwd *__restrict __resultbuf, 147 char *__restrict __buffer, size_t __buflen, 148 struct passwd **__restrict __result); 150 extern int getpwnam_r (__const char *__restrict __name, 151 struct passwd *__restrict __resultbuf [all...] |
stdio.h | 249 extern FILE *fopen (__const char *__restrict __filename, 250 __const char *__restrict __modes) __wur; 255 extern FILE *freopen (__const char *__restrict __filename, 256 __const char *__restrict __modes, 257 FILE *__restrict __stream) __wur; 260 extern FILE *__REDIRECT (fopen, (__const char *__restrict __filename, 261 __const char *__restrict __modes), fopen64) 263 extern FILE *__REDIRECT (freopen, (__const char *__restrict __filename, 264 __const char *__restrict __modes, 265 FILE *__restrict __stream), freopen64 [all...] |
monetary.h | 40 extern ssize_t strfmon (char *__restrict __s, size_t __maxsize, 41 __const char *__restrict __format, ...) 48 extern ssize_t strfmon_l (char *__restrict __s, size_t __maxsize, 50 __const char *__restrict __format, ...)
|
argp.h | 57 /* GCC 2.95 and later have "__restrict"; C99 compilers have 59 #ifndef __restrict 62 # define __restrict restrict macro 64 # define __restrict macro 415 extern error_t argp_parse (__const struct argp *__restrict __argp, 416 int __argc, char **__restrict __argv, 417 unsigned __flags, int *__restrict __arg_index, 418 void *__restrict __input); 419 extern error_t __argp_parse (__const struct argp *__restrict __argp, 420 int __argc, char **__restrict __argv [all...] |
/external/dhcpcd/compat/ |
getline.h | 34 ssize_t getline(char ** __restrict buf, size_t * __restrict buflen, 35 FILE * __restrict fp);
|
/external/clang/test/CodeGen/ |
2007-07-29-RestrictPtrArg.c | 3 void foo(int * __restrict myptr1, int * myptr2) {
|
/external/clang/test/CodeGenCXX/ |
2007-07-29-RestrictPtrArg.cpp | 3 void foo(int * __restrict myptr1, int * myptr2) {
|
2007-07-29-RestrictRefArg.cpp | 3 void foo(int & __restrict myptr1, int & myptr2) {
|
/prebuilt/linux-x86/toolchain/i686-linux-glibc2.7-4.4.3/sysroot/usr/include/bits/ |
sigthread.h | 32 __const __sigset_t *__restrict __newmask, 33 __sigset_t *__restrict __oldmask)__THROW;
|
stdio2.h | 24 extern int __sprintf_chk (char *__restrict __s, int __flag, size_t __slen, 25 __const char *__restrict __format, ...) __THROW; 26 extern int __vsprintf_chk (char *__restrict __s, int __flag, size_t __slen, 27 __const char *__restrict __format, 32 __NTH (sprintf (char *__restrict __s, __const char *__restrict __fmt, ...)) 44 __NTH (vsprintf (char *__restrict __s, __const char *__restrict __fmt, 53 extern int __snprintf_chk (char *__restrict __s, size_t __n, int __flag, 54 size_t __slen, __const char *__restrict __format [all...] |
stdlib.h | 24 extern char *__realpath_chk (__const char *__restrict __name, 25 char *__restrict __resolved, 28 (__const char *__restrict __name, 29 char *__restrict __resolved), realpath) __wur; 31 (__const char *__restrict __name, 32 char *__restrict __resolved, 38 __NTH (realpath (__const char *__restrict __name, char *__restrict __resolved)) 99 extern size_t __mbstowcs_chk (wchar_t *__restrict __dst, 100 __const char *__restrict __src [all...] |
wchar2.h | 25 extern wchar_t *__wmemcpy_chk (wchar_t *__restrict __s1, 26 __const wchar_t *__restrict __s2, size_t __n, 29 (wchar_t *__restrict __s1, 30 __const wchar_t *__restrict __s2, size_t __n), 33 (wchar_t *__restrict __s1, 34 __const wchar_t *__restrict __s2, size_t __n, 40 __NTH (wmemcpy (wchar_t *__restrict __s1, __const wchar_t *__restrict __s2, 63 (wchar_t *__restrict __s1, 64 __const wchar_t *__restrict __s2, size_t __n [all...] |
/prebuilt/linux-x86/toolchain/i686-linux-glibc2.7-4.4.3/sysroot/usr/include/sys/ |
select.h | 109 extern int select (int __nfds, fd_set *__restrict __readfds, 110 fd_set *__restrict __writefds, 111 fd_set *__restrict __exceptfds, 112 struct timeval *__restrict __timeout); 121 extern int pselect (int __nfds, fd_set *__restrict __readfds, 122 fd_set *__restrict __writefds, 123 fd_set *__restrict __exceptfds, 124 const struct timespec *__restrict __timeout, 125 const __sigset_t *__restrict __sigmask);
|
/bionic/libc/wchar/ |
wcpcpy.c | 41 wcpcpy(wchar_t * __restrict to, const wchar_t * __restrict from)
|
wcpncpy.c | 33 wcpncpy(wchar_t * __restrict dst, const wchar_t * __restrict src, size_t n)
|
wcscat.c | 40 wcscat(wchar_t * __restrict s1, const wchar_t * __restrict s2)
|